Product Manager (National, Windows Doors) – Cornerstone Building Brands, Calgary
Cornerstone Building Brands is seeking a strategic Product Manager to lead its Windows & Doors portfolio across Canada. Based in Calgary, this role drives product planning, lifecycle management and cross‑functional execution to boost growth and profitability.
Key Responsibilities
- Develop and maintain the national product roadmap for windows and doors, aligning with market trends and corporate strategy.
- Manage the full product lifecycle—from concept and design through launch, pricing, and end‑of‑life decisions.
- Collaborate with engineering, supply chain, sales, marketing and finance to ensure timely product releases and optimal profitability.
- Analyze market data, customer feedback and competitive intelligence to identify opportunities for new products or enhancements.
- Set pricing strategies and margin targets, monitoring performance against forecasts.
- Lead product training and communication initiatives for internal teams and external partners.
- Prepare regular business reviews, reporting key metrics to senior leadership.
